starting off on clean blowed out hair I
love to do my trims when my hair is
stretched and dry cuz it's just easier
that way currently we're working on a
two day old blowout to get started who
want to be sure that the hair is evenly
separated down the middle all the way
down to the back separating it into two
sections and clipping one out of the way
so we can get focused on one section at
a time I like to section my hair off
into three equal section from the air
down and making sure it's nice and clean
before twisting it up and bench and
adding it out of the way doing the same
thing from the temple down nice and
clean parts twist it up and bend mat it
up lastly we're left with our frontal
bangs which we simply venting out out of
the way for a total of three sections
one from the ear down the temple down
and lastly our bangs and then I do the

all the damage once that section is all
combed out is time to grab the rattle
comb
I like to use this comb to help me
section out smaller sections to work
with and to comb through them as well
grabbing the section holding it taut
we're going to be setting off a small
section out of our larger section and
clipping that out of the way so we can
get started on our first section coating
the section top begin by gently combing
through from the ends working all the
way up to the roots and you're going to
start noticing some tug and pull that's
where you're gonna also notice some
thinning some breakage some damage and
single strand knots continue combing
throughout the section until it is
thoroughly combed through and now we can
take a closer look on that section that
we notice the damage as you can see it
starts to get really really thick
starting at the roots and start to thin
out towards the end this is usually the
area that you want to cut lastly to help
us isolate and identify the damage we're
going to be using our last comb the
fine-tooth comb with its really really
fine teeth
whom helps me to stretch and straighten
out the hair while notifying me of where
the tug and pull actually is this comb
allows me to actually feel the damage
and see it as well
after I thoroughly comb out the section
I can notice here I have some split ends
and a couple of single strand knots I
also like to use my fingertips to also
feel the damage as well you'll notice
that the end will be a little more
rougher than the actual length of your
hair great now that we know exactly what
we're going to cut here's a couple of
tips if you would like to shape your
hair hold it out and cut to a diagonal
if you would like for a more even black
cut hold it down and cut accordingly out
to shape and down for a more even cut

section now although the comb helps you
notice the damage one of the best ways
to actually know there's damage is to
actually use your fingertips and feel it
there'll be a huge difference between
the length of your hair and the crusty
dusty ends of your hair however if you
don't actually cut off what you're
supposed to like I tried to do in this
section you can photos that when you go
back the comb is not gonna balloon like
butter it's still gonna have some tug
and pull
so after redoing this section I notice
that I left a little bit of damage off
right there after sniffing it away and
doing the comb test it was so much
better for me best practice is starting
off small cutting about always about 1/4
of an inch and then going back in isn't
it I love trimming my hair on clean
blowed out here because it allows me to
see and feel the damage it also allows
me to make sure that I'm not cutting off
too much I always start off small and if
I do a poem test and I'm not there yet
and there's still some time then I will
go back in and cut off a little bit more
this way I'm making sure that I'm not
losing too much of my length but
maintaining the health of my hair now

when it comes down to how often you
should be trimming your hair that is all
up to you however I like to trim my hair
two times a year once in summer and once
in winter that's usually when I noticed
that a lot of damage has accumulated on
my strands but trust me it's so worth it
at the end of a trim the result is
always healthier fuller hair
